Social Work at National Louis University
If you are interested in studying social work, you may want to check out the program at National Louis University. The following information will help you decide if it is a good fit for you.NLU is located in Chicago, Illinois and has a total student population of 7,402. In the 2020-2021 academic year, 25 students received a bachelor's degree in social work from NLU.

Careers That Social Work Grads May Go Into
A degree in social work can lead to the following careers. Since job numbers and average salaries can vary by geographic location, we have only included the numbers for IL, the home state for National Louis University.
Occupation | Jobs in IL | Average Salary in IL |
---|---|---|
Child, Family, and School Social Workers | 13,910 | $56,100 |
Healthcare Social Workers | 5,750 | $52,830 |
Social Workers | 4,990 | $61,640 |
Social and Community Service Managers | 4,380 | $66,150 |
Substance Abuse Social Workers | 3,570 | $46,540 |
